vicis:在纯Rust中操作LLVM IR 源码
维西斯 在Pure Rust中操作LLVM-IR 去做 为所有LLVM组装功能实现解析器 为某些体系结构实现解释器和代码生成器(WIP x86) 写文件 例子 遍历指令 fn main () { let asm = r#" source_filename = "asm" target datalayout = "e-m:e-p270:32:32-p271:32:32-p272:64:64-i64:64-f80:128-n8:16:32:64-S128" target triple = "x86_64-pc-linux-gnu" ; Function Attrs: noinline nounwind optnone uwtable define dso_local i32 @main() #0 {
文件列表
vicis:在纯Rust中操作LLVM-IR
(预估有个107文件)
.gitignore
30B
Dockerfile_cov
655B
LICENSE
1KB
manyargs.ll
2KB
loop.ll
1KB
gblvar.ll
1KB
phi_loop.ll
1KB
call.ll
1KB
puts.ll
2KB
cgep.ll
1KB
暂无评论